Characterization of the complete mitochondrial genome of Euwallacea fornicatus (Eichhoff, 1868) (Coleoptera: Curculionidae: Scolytinae) and its phylogenetic implications

Figure 1. Phylogenetic tree of 33 weevil species including Euwallaceae fornicates (in this study, MT897842) and 2 Lucanid species based on the sequence of mitochondrial 13 protein-coding genes. The tree was reconstructed under the GTRGAMMA model implemented in RAxML v.8.1.17 (Stamatakis Citation2014). Nodal support confidence was estimated using a fast bootstrapping analysis with 1000 replicates in RAxML with the model GTRCAT.

Data availability statement

The data that support the findings of this study are openly available in nucleotide database of NCBI (National Center for Biotechnology Information) at https://www.ncbi.nlm.nih.gov, accession number MT897842.
